A CEREDIGION road is now closed to traffic for a week.

Ceredigion County Council has revealed that the U5071 road, Brithdir, Rhydlewis is now closed to all traffic to allow for resurfacing work.

The closure begins today – Wednesday, December 13 - and will last for seven days or until work is completed.

There is an alternative route in place for traffic which four south-west traffic will be via the B4334 in a north-westerly direction to the junction with the U5070. Turn left onto U5070 and travel to the junction with the U5071. Turn left onto the U5071 and travel to a point south-west of the closure for a total distance of around 1.6miles. It will be vice versa for north-eastbound traffic.
